Volkswagen has officially unveiled the pricing, range, and versions of the much-anticipated 2025 ID.Buzz for the Canadian market. The return of the iconic "Bus," now reimagined as an all-electric vehicle, brings a fusion of retro design and modern technology. This latest addition to Volkswagen's ID. family is set to hit Canadian dealerships later this year, offering a blend of nostalgic charm and cutting-edge features.
The 2025 Volkswagen ID.Buzz will be available in two main versions in Canada: the "1st Edition RWD" and the "1st Edition 4MOTION®." Both versions are designed to cater to different preferences, with the rear-wheel-drive model starting at an MSRP of $77,495 and the all-wheel-drive variant priced at $82,995.
The "1st Edition RWD" is equipped with a 91 kWh battery, offering an all-electric range of up to 377 kilometers. This version features a 282-horsepower electric motor powering the rear wheels, providing a balanced mix of performance and efficiency. The all-wheel-drive "1st Edition 4MOTION®," on the other hand, delivers a slightly lower range of 373 kilometers but increases the power output to 335 horsepower, ensuring enhanced traction and driving dynamics.

The rear-wheel-drive model's range of 377 kilometers is sufficient for most daily commutes and weekend getaways, while the all-wheel-drive version offers 373 kilometers, making it a versatile choice for various driving conditions. The difference in range is minimal, allowing buyers to choose based on their preference for either rear-wheel or all-wheel drive without significant sacrifices in distance coverage.
Volkswagen has packed the ID.Buzz with a host of standard features, ensuring that the driving experience is as modern as the vehicle's design. Both versions come equipped with 20-inch alloy wheels, LED headlights with adaptive front lighting, and a sophisticated lighted VW logo that complements the vehicle's exterior aesthetics. Inside, drivers will find a 12.9-inch infotainment system, a 5.3-inch digital instrument cluster, and a plethora of advanced driver assistance technologies under the IQ.DRIVE® umbrella.
The ID.Buzz's interior design takes inspiration from mid-century modern aesthetics, available in three distinct color themes exclusive to the North American market. These interiors combine premium materials with thoughtful design, offering a unique and comfortable cabin experience. For those looking to further personalize their ID.Buzz, Volkswagen offers optional features such as an electrochromic panoramic glass roof and two-tone exterior color options that add a classic touch to the vehicle's modern profile.
Here's a comparative table for the 2025 Volkswagen ID.Buzz RWD and 4MOTION® AWD versions:
Feature | ID.Buzz 1st Edition RWD | ID.Buzz 1st Edition 4MOTION® AWD |
MSRP | $77,495 | $82,995 |
Drivetrain | Rear-Wheel Drive (RWD) | All-Wheel Drive (AWD) |
Horsepower | 282 HP | 335 HP |
Battery Capacity | 91 kWh | 91 kWh |
Estimated Range | 377 km | 373 km |
Seating Configuration | 7 seats with split-folding centre bench | 6 seats with dual Captain's chairs |
